More About GIOP
Gahlot Institute of Pharmacy, nestled in Koparkhairane, Navi Mumbai, is a distinguished institution dedicated to excellence in pharmaceutical education. Founded in 2006 under the Late Smt. Hanjabai Gahlot Charitable Trust, it has garnered a strong reputation for preparing proficient pharmacy professionals. The institute is proudly affiliated with the University of Mumbai and holds approvals from AICTE and the Pharmacy Council of India.
The institute offers a robust academic portfolio, including a four-year Bachelor of Pharmacy (B.Pharm) with an annual intake of 100 students, and a two-year Master of Pharmacy (M.Pharm) program specializing in Pharmaceutics and Quality Assurance, accommodating 30 students. Additionally, it provides a Diploma in Pharmacy (D.Pharm) with 60 seats, establishing comprehensive pathways into the pharmaceutical domain. Academic instruction is delivered through five specialized departments, ensuring comprehensive and in-depth learning.
Prospective students seeking admission to its programs typically qualify through competitive examinations such as MHT-CET, NEET, and JEE Main for undergraduate courses, while postgraduate admissions consider GPAT scores. The institute maintains a student-centric learning environment, supported by 22 dedicated faculty members committed to guiding students through a contemporary curriculum and hands-on experiences. Gahlot Institute of Pharmacy's commitment extends to career outcomes, with its active placement cell diligently working to connect graduates with promising opportunities in the dynamic pharmaceutical industry, securing competitive salary packages for its alumni.
